Tarsa(Psycho Girl) - Summoner

When Invaders came, she joined with them, and ever since her powers have only grown. A really powerful, sweet, and innocent-looking girl that would burn everything to the ground while laughing!

At the moment Fire Splinter is focused on melee and ranged monsters with Malric and Yodin summoners. It seems like Chaos Legion will bring in some changes to the Fire splinter. The new summoner, Tarsa is looking like a magic summoner.

If I would have to guess, it is a Fire version of Alric Stormbringer. This means 3 mana rare summoner with +1 magic. This will surely bring some interesting builds in Fire Splinter especially for people that do not have Yodin.


Ifrit Rising - legendary monster

This guy does have a Demon vibe all over him with big claws and horns. He is quite powerful and he is already showcased before. It seems like that he could be one of the iconic monsters for the Chaos Legion expansion.

I see him as a big "finisher" tank with some wild abilities. I would say that he could cost around 11 mana and a big attack, like 4 attacks on base level(look at those horns and claws). I would give him 1 armor and 8 health and 1-2 speed. I think it could be spiced with something wild, like Trample and Deathblow abilities. That would really describe this guy, a demon on a rampage.


Djinn Inferni - epic monster

Djinns will be on the upper levels of gameplay which means we can expect something cool from this guy. The AMA said that this is one of the nicest-looking cards, and I can't agree more with them.

He is looking like he is making a "Fireball" so I would say that this guy is magic-user. I believe we could expect 7 mana cost with 2 speed and 4 health. He looks like he could have Blast and Phase ability. He is looking like a powerful monster and I am super excited to see his stats.


Molten Ash Golem - rare monster
I am excited to see the stats for this guy. He is looking like a tank, Ash golem that will be able to absorb and block a lot of hits.

I definitely see him with Void ability to soak all that spicy Magic damage. He looks like a decent monster so I would predict 8 mana cost with 2 melee attacks 2 armor and 7 health. He is a golem made of ash, so he could be pretty slow with only 1 speed.
